What they do

A Production Fabricator or Assembler constructs and assembles a wide range of products, such as engines, computers, aircraft, ships, boats, toys, electronic devices, and control panels, as well as the individual parts that make up these products.

Required (1-2 hours daily); Saturday availability is mandatory Job Summary We are seeking experienced Fabricators to join our manufacturing team. Candidates will work within the Fabrication Department performing pipe cutting, grooving, threading, bundling, and fitting-related tasks. Candidates should have prior manufacturing or fabrication experience and be comfortable using a tape measure and industrial cutting equipment. This is a fast-paced, hands-on position that requires attention to detail, reliability, and flexibility to work overtime and weekends as needed. Responsibilities Cut pipe to required lengths using rotary chop saws, band saws, and other cutting equipment. Groove and bundle pipe according to production requirements. Work on the threadline to cut and thread pipe. Make hangers and work with threaded fittings. Operate grooving machines, threaders, and fitting machines. Cut threaded rod and install hanger devices. Use a bench grinder to finish threaded rods. Move, stage, and prepare pipe for loading. Push pipe carts to designated loading and production areas. Operate pneumatic tools, including staple guns and banders. Assist in different areas of the Fabrication Department as production needs change. Operate forklifts or Combilifts to retrieve and move materials when qualified. Complete all required safety and skills training. Follow company safety policies, procedures, and production standards. Perform additional duties as assigned by management. Requirements Previous manufacturing, fabrication, or similar industrial experience. Ability to accurately read and use a tape measure. Experience using semi-automatic cold saws or similar industrial cutting equipment. Comfortable cutting, grooving, threading, and bundling pipe. Ability to work in different areas of the Fabrication Department as needed. Fast-paced, dependable, and detail-oriented. Ability to stand, walk, bend, and kneel throughout the shift. Ability to regularly lift 50-75 lbs and up to 100 lbs with assistance . Comfortable working in hot, cold, and noisy manufacturing environments. Ability to wear required PPE, including safety glasses, gloves, hard hat, and steel-toe shoes. Must meet attendance and punctuality expectations. Weekend and overtime availability is required. Preferred Experience Welding experience is helpful but not required. Forklift experience is helpful but not required. Combilift experience is a plus.
